Furnace Repair Cost in Alexandria

Job TypeTypical Cost Range in Alexandria
Diagnostic / Service Call$75–$150
Ignitor Replacement$150–$300
Blower Motor Replacement$300–$600
Gas Valve Replacement$200–$600
Heat Exchanger Repair$500–$1,500
Full Furnace Replacement$2,500–$6,000

Price estimates are for reference only and may vary based on scope of work, materials, and local market conditions.

Furnace Repair Cost FAQs – Alexandria, Virginia

What should I expect to pay for furnace repair in Alexandria?
Standard furnace repairs in Alexandria range from $150 to $400, depending on the component. A blower motor replacement typically costs $300–$500, while igniter repairs run $150–$250. Heat exchanger replacement, common in older Alexandria homes, ranges $600–$1,200. Emergency service calls during winter months may include diagnostic fees of $75–$150.
How do I know if my furnace needs repair versus replacement?
If your Alexandria furnace is over 15 years old and repair costs exceed 50% of replacement price, replacement is usually more economical. Frequent repairs, rust on the unit, or yellow pilot light flames signal decline. Get a professional inspection before winter; many Alexandria technicians offer free diagnostics. Replacement typically costs $3,000–$5,500 for standard efficiency models.
Why do furnace repair costs spike during Alexandria winters?
Winter demand in Alexandria drives higher labor rates and longer wait times from November through February. Technicians prioritize emergency calls over routine maintenance. Older furnaces fail more frequently in sustained cold, and parts availability becomes strained. Scheduling repairs in fall costs 15–25% less than emergency winter service calls.
